This video is an introduction to jojoba and the environmental benefits of growing jojoba. Jojoba is deep-rooted, perennial and evergreen, and is native to southern USA and northern Mexico. It produces seed and oil which are both marketable.

The requirements and characteristics of jojoba outlined in the video include:

  • land preparation required;
  • the time to plant;
  • care after planting;
  • nutrient requirement;
  • weed tolerance;
  • varieties - tested and recommended;
  • spray drift;
  • drought and salt tolerance;
  • plant matures in 10-12 years.
